Here is an application that lets you access damaged Par files downloaded via Usenet. It is the best solution for this purpose with support for other cool stuff. Most Usenet users battle with corrupted files because the system (Usenet) typically encounters errors while downloading files. Once the downloaded Par file you downloaded through Usenet is damaged, it is impossible to access the contents of the files. However, here is a solution that lets you access and uses those damaged downloaded files. This app makes use of a correction algorithm to fix the damaged files so you can access them. An “auto repair” feature fixes all the files have their blocks available, but they are incorrectly named or broken.
Also, this app can create parity files to divide the main sources to multiple sizes for each data block. You can configure the different processes of this app to run automatically while still monitoring everything that happens. It is also possible to configure the deleting actions of this program so that it removes the damaged and PAR2 files after recovery. The interface of this program is quite intuitive, but, it may not be easily understood by less experienced users. Many options can be customized on this app, and it works efficiently for its purpose.
QuickPar is licensed as freeware for PC or laptop with Windows 32 bit and 64 bit operating system. It is in compression category and is available to all software users as a free download.
